Transponder Keys

If your car was made in the past 25 years, chances are it uses a transponder key to unlock the engine and start it. Transponder keys were invented to provide a more secure anti-theft device than traditional keys made of metal. They include computers inside the plastic key head which communicates with your vehicle's computer to turn the ignition.

Transponder keys can also be used to control security for your home and remote door openers, like gates and garage doors. Because they can be programmed with a the unique serial number they are less likely to be accessed by criminals. They aren't 100% secure. Criminals have learned ways to hack into these systems, so the use of a transponder key does not guarantee your safety.

Key Fobs

Modern day car keys and fobs do more than simply unlock or start a car. They provide a variety of convenience features such as the ability to lower your windows and call the vehicle with just a click. They also serve as a fantastic anti-theft device. However all the technology makes them expensive to replace if you lose one or break it. The days of cutting your keys with a neighborhood locksmith are long gone, and buying an updated fob from a dealer can cost hundreds of dollars.

Some keys have built-in security chips that communicate with the car's electronic system to verify that the owner is authorized to enter and start the car. These are referred to as smart keys, and they are more expensive than the metal keys that come with a transponder. Dealership quotes range from $200 up to $500 for replacing the smart key.

If your Mazda key fob battery fails it is possible to replace it yourself with a spare button cell battery purchased at a hardware store or big-box retailer. Your owner's manual will explain how to open the case of your fob and you can find step-bystep instructions on YouTube? as well. Just be careful not to force it open and damage the case or its internal components.
